In recent years, the requirements of public higher education institutions have changed drastically, increasing the pressure to modernize their IT systems. To meet those challenges, many universities are looking at available options, including the cloud.
Pittsburg State University was faced with disparate, aging tools, requiring it to rely on manual processes that made it difficult to view data across all of its systems. This, combined with new available technologies and the necessary change to the IT culture on campus made their change journey an adventurous one.
Attend this web seminar to learn how the leadership of Pittsburg State University made the decision to upgrade the institution’s key technology infrastructure. Panelists will discuss the research behind the decision, challenges with cultural change and achieving buy-in, and the role that project management plays in such a major implementation.
